Anthony Bennett is a Canadian professional basketball player with an estimated net worth of $8 million.

Anthony Bennett started his basketball career at Mountain State Academy. After a year, the school closed and he continued to play the ball at Findlay College Prep. He was hailed as number one forward overall in the high school class of 2012 and 7th for Scout.com list.

He joined the UNLV Runnin' Rebels basketball team in 2012-2013 season. When the season ended, he contributed an average of 16.1 points, and 8.1 rebounds per game. He decided to forego his final three years with the Rebels and entered the 2013 NBA Draft.

Bennett was chosen by the Cleveland Cavaliers as the first round, first overall pick during the selection process. He played in 52 games during the 2013-2014 NBA season, averaging 4.2 points, and 12 rebounds in 12.8 minutes per game. The following season, he was traded off to Minnesota Timberwolves.

Anthony Harris Bennett was born on March 14, 1993 in Toronto, Ontario, Canada.
